Asp进阶实战全攻略:服务器开发工程师技能跃升秘籍

Asp(Active Server Pages)作为早期的服务器端脚本语言,虽然在现代Web开发中逐渐被更先进的技术取代,但在某些遗留系统或特定环境中仍具有重要价值。对于希望提升技能的服务器开发工程师来说,掌握Asp的进阶技巧能够帮助其更好地理解和维护这些系统。

在Asp开发中,性能优化是关键环节之一。通过合理使用缓存机制、减少数据库查询次数以及优化代码结构,可以显著提升应用响应速度。同时,了解IIS(Internet Information Services)的配置选项,如启用Gzip压缩和设置会话超时时间,也能有效改善用户体验。

Asp的组件化开发模式允许开发者将功能模块封装为组件,提高代码复用性和可维护性。利用VBScript或JScript编写自定义组件,并通过Server.CreateObject方法进行调用,是实现复杂业务逻辑的重要手段。

AI模拟效果图,仅供参考

安全性也是Asp开发中不可忽视的部分。防范SQL注入、XSS攻击以及合理设置权限控制,能有效降低系统被恶意利用的风险。•定期更新服务器环境和依赖库,避免已知漏洞带来的威胁。

对于希望进一步提升技能的工程师,建议深入学习Asp.NET,这在功能和性能上都优于传统Asp。但理解Asp的核心原理,有助于更高效地迁移和重构旧项目,实现技术上的无缝衔接。

dawei

【声明】:聊城站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

发表回复